TLE2227CP by Texas Instruments: Precision Amplifiers Dual Low-Noise High-Speed Precision Operational Amplifier 8-PDIP 0 to 70.

The OPA2227P is an excellent, actively-maintained high-precision drop-in alternative from the same manufacturer. It provides a massive improvement in input offset voltage and drift, making it ideal for precision signal conditioning applications.

  • Pin-compatible drop-in replacement in the same 8-PDIP package.
  • Significantly superior DC precision with a much lower input offset voltage of 10 µV max vs 500 µV max.
  • Ultra-low input bias current of 2.5 nA typical compared to the original 15 nA.
  • Lower unity-gain bandwidth: 8 MHz vs 15 MHz on the original.

The LT1124CN8#PBF is a high-speed, ultra-low-noise dual precision operational amplifier from Analog Devices. It is an active second-source option that closely matches the bandwidth of the original while offering faster transient response.

  • Pin-compatible drop-in replacement in the same 8-PDIP package.
  • Closer unity-gain bandwidth match of 12.5 MHz vs 15 MHz on the original.
  • Significantly higher slew rate of 4.5 V/µs vs 1.7-2.5 V/µs for faster transient response.
